    Another reason for why Levi's doppelganger rushes towards and fights the player immediately is because it's mimicing a soldier. Killing something on sight is what it thinks it's meant to do. Somewhat similar to Olivia's, it knows Levi is a soldier (I assume because of his uniform and other contestants calling him such), but doesn't exactly understand the concept. As for Tanaka, well the poor guy does have the habit of getting into a lot of fights, so his doppelganger just thinks that's what Tanaka does. Makes me think, if the real Tanaka dies and his doppelganger lives on, will it be more out going and stand up for itself than the real Tanaka; misunderstanding the person it's mimicing? I find the doppelgangers to be a very interesting if random and underutilised part of the game, and thus appreciate your great video on them! However I'm not sure if I'd want more to be added in the future. For the most part, I think those who get doppelgangers plays into their themes. Levi is attempting to abandone his past as a soldier, and his doppelganger reduces him into nothing more than one. Olivia craves to be seen as her own person; escape her sister's shadow and be recognised beyond her condition. Her doppelganger is a mockery of her individuality by claiming that being a botanist is her condition. I think even Karin's doppelganger plays into her worrying about being nothing but a vulture as it lacks individuality, instead reporting on the gruesome events around it.     As one the testers of early alpha builds, I can tell you that the doppelgangers were a long running gag even before they were actually a thing.
    There were many instances in the alpha versions, where the game's logic would break or wouldn't work properly resulting in 'characters duplication'. For example, you could recruit Marina and yet find her in the book shop. Or as another example, recruit O'sa, but still find him sitting on streets near church. Noteworthy that we kinda asked Miro before if he would consider doing the false characters of sorts. And so during the early testing phase we started the joke in testers' chat that those bugs were actually an evil "doppelgangers", and I think it was the final straw that made Miro actually grow on this idea. And it was, indeed, a very elegant way to add new intriguing elements to the game, while not crushing and combating the logic of the game a lot. In case you wonder - almost all encouters, except for Olivia I think, were actually originally bugs. But a lot more duplication occasions were fixed promptly. Hope this was an interesting bit of knowledge. And yeah the phrase - "it's not a bug, it's a feature", is actually has proven times over to be ever right on spot :D
